There are two ways to apply.
- Free, online application
- Paper application ($20 processing fee)
Special Note for Physician Assistant Applicants: Students applying to the PA program do not need to submit a USF application. Physician Assistant candidates need to complete the CASPA application.
Required Application Materials
The following materials are required to complete your graduate school application:
- Completed application
- Official transcripts from all postsecondary institutions attended
- Must be sent directly from Registrar of institution(s) attended
- DD214 form (United States veterans only)
- Program-specific requirements
- $20 application fee (only if applying via paper application)
Admission Requirements
- Hold a bachelor's degree from a regionally accredited institution in the United States
- Nursing Transition program applicants must have an ASN
- International students must have their transcripts evaluated by off-campus specialists at WES International Education Resources.
- Have an undergraduate GPA of at least 2.5 on a 4.0 point scale
- Individual graduate programs may require a higher GPA.
